Filing 18 AGREED ORDER ON MOTION TO DISMISS: Pending before the Court is the parties Joint and Agreed #17 Motion to Dismiss with Prejudice. The Court, having considered the parties' joint motion, applicable law and the record, is of the opinion that the Motion should be GRANTED. It is therefore: ORDERED that Plaintiff Milton Allen's causes of action against Defendants KRGP Inc. and Kroger Texas LP d/b/a America's Beverage Company (collectively "ABC") are hereby dismissed with prejudice to the Plaintiff's right to refile same; it is further ORDERED that Plaintiff take nothing from ABC; and it is further ORDERED that each party will be responsible for the respective court costs and attorney's fees that each incurred. (Ordered by Judge David C Godbey on 11/13/2015) (bdb) |
